Programme Overview
The Certificate in Mathematical Optimization in Product Design is designed for engineers, designers, and researchers who seek to harness the power of mathematical optimization techniques to enhance the efficiency and performance of product designs. This program delves into advanced mathematical concepts and algorithms, providing learners with a comprehensive understanding of how to apply optimization methods to real-world product design challenges. The curriculum covers topics such as linear and nonlinear programming, stochastic optimization, and discrete optimization, equipping students with the skills to model and solve complex design problems.
Through hands-on projects and case studies, learners will develop key skills in formulating optimization models, selecting appropriate algorithms, and interpreting results to make informed design decisions. They will also gain proficiency in using specialized software tools and programming languages like Python and MATLAB, which are essential for implementing optimization techniques in product design processes. Topics Covered
- Linear Programming Basics: Introduces the fundamentals of linear programming and its applications.: Nonlinear Optimization: Focuses on techniques for solving problems with nonlinear constraints.
- Integer Programming: Covers methods for problems where variables must take integer values.: Heuristics and Metaheuristics: Discusses approximate algorithms for solving complex optimization problems.
- Discrete Optimization: Explores optimization techniques for problems involving discrete variables.: Case Studies: Analyzes real-world applications and case studies of mathematical optimization in product design.
